Transaction 2b66478f007b3826166fe2a60c7ac697666046558e73d2f4e50fbf1000212138
1 Input
2 Outputs
- 2b66478f007b3826166fe2a60c7ac697666046558e73d2f4e50fbf1000212138:0
- 2b66478f007b3826166fe2a60c7ac697666046558e73d2f4e50fbf1000212138:1
value 14847139
address 3DxBRQDDXNinpfTvKL8LU4W8vPdDWx1AoX
value 2175235
address 31rXBDpVvaup8qH9tWwWGwW1eK3gHwhuEd